The Beacon Health Group Partnership operates over three sites. The main site, Danbury Medical Centre is based in the village of Danbury. We have two smaller branch sites which are Mountbatten House Surgery (based in North Springfield) and Moulsham Lodge Surgery (based in central Chelmsford).
The Beacon Health Group is now able to offer our patients a wider variety of services ranging from chronic disease clinics to minor surgery services (performed within the new purpose built Minor Surgery Suite based at Danbury). We also provide Friday extended morning appointments between 7.00am-8.00am, and Monday evening appointments between 6.30pm-8.00pm provided by GPs, Pharmacists and Nurses.
